From 11 to 15 March the University of Silesia in Katowice will host Brain Week 2024 as part of the Brain Awareness Week. During the celebration of this scientific holiday, popular science lectures will be held both stationary and online. Their topics will focus on everything related to the brain, its development, origin and operation.

The event aims to promote knowledge in the field of neuroscience, neurobiology, cognitive science and psychology. It is adressed to school and university students, and all people interested in the topic. The open lectures will be held in the building of the Faculty of Humanities of the University of Silesia in Katowice (ul. Uniwersytecka 4, lecture hall B.1.1) and the building at ul. Bankowa 11 in Katowice (sala sympozjalna III – symposium hall 3).
